Compound: 2,3-Dibromo-1-propanol, is researched, Molecular C3H6Br2O, CAS is 96-13-9, about The synthetic protocol for α-bromocarbonyl compounds via brominations.
Tech. information for the convenient one-pot bromination followed by esterification or amidation to prepare various functionalized a-bromocarbonyl compounds possessing tertiary-alkyl moieties I [R1 = R2 = Me, Et, n-Pr, n-Bu; R1R2 = (CH2)3, (CH2)4, (CH2)5; R3 = O(CH2)3OH, C6H5NH, 4-CHOC6H4O, etc.] was summarized. Bromination reaction using bromine was sometimes problematic but these robust protocols would be effective information for chemists who needs abromocarbonyl compounds
